RIP VAN WINKLE WALL BED CO. v. HOLMES

No. 4943.

15 F.2d 950 (1926)

RIP VAN WINKLE WALL BED CO. v. HOLMES et al.

Circuit Court of Appeals, Ninth Circuit.

November 22, 1926.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

A. W. Boyken, of San Francisco, Cal. (John H. Miller, of San Francisco, Cal., of counsel), for appellant.

Chas. E. Townsend and Wm. A. Loftus, both of San Francisco, Cal., for appellees.

Before GILBERT, HUNT, and RUDKIN, Circuit Judges.


RUDKIN, Circuit Judge.

This was a suit for infringement of letters patent No. 1,074,592, issued September 30, 1913, to Robert H. Anderson, assignor to Ruth B. Anderson, for a wall bed. The plaintiffs in the suit were the patentee, the purchaser of the patent under an executory contract of sale, and a licensee of the purchaser under the executory contract.
